Overview
Oslo Nature Walks: Island Hopping lets people discover the Oslo fjord islands like a local. This tour uses public ferries to visit two or three islands, depending on the season. A local guide leads the way through forests, along sea cliffs, and through charming villages.
Explore the old ruins of a monastery that's almost 1000 years old. From April to September, enjoy a picnic on a hidden beach (bring your own lunch). From October to March, there's a cozy stop for hot drinks. Walk along flower-covered paths in a village with colorful wooden cabins. The views of Oslo and the water are amazing, with lots of chances to take pictures. Key stops include the Ancient Monastery Nature Preserve, Oslo Bird Sanctuary (Former Airport), and Cabin Island.
If it's summer, bring a swimsuit for a dip in the Oslo fjord. The water is surprisingly warm! This tour includes a ticket for the public ferries and a guided tour. It doesn't include lunch (but there's a picnic stop from April to September). Good walking or trail shoes are a good idea because the paths are dirt, gravel, and stones.
